Vrex Xalkak's Marauder
Rampage, Gflux
AE = Cataclysm of Stone
1: Decrease Hitpoints by 3000
Chromatic -350, Targeted AE, range 150, Pushback 5, Pushup 2

He have to be killed by the right archtype, emotes the right one when wrong type kills him, and he switches archclass every 45 seconds. The 4 archtypes cycles in the same order, which is random each time Trial is spawned.

If wrong class kills him you get this emote: Your energy didn't match that required to kill the stone worker.

The creature appears weak to the combined effort of strength and cunning! = Melee
The creature looks vulnerable to the might of combined strength and ingenuity. = Hybrid
The creature will perish under the strength of intelligent magic. = INT casters
